AI语音开发中的语音指令响应延迟优化
在人工智能领域,语音识别和语音合成技术正日益成熟,AI语音助手的应用场景也越来越广泛。然而,在AI语音开发过程中,语音指令响应延迟问题一直是制约用户体验的关键因素。本文将讲述一位AI语音工程师的故事,讲述他如何通过技术创新,成功优化语音指令响应延迟,提升用户体验。
李明,一位年轻的AI语音工程师,毕业于我国一所知名高校。毕业后,他进入了一家专注于AI语音助手研发的公司,开始了他的职业生涯。初入职场,李明对语音指令响应延迟问题深有感触。每当用户在使用语音助手时,总是需要等待几秒钟才能得到回复,这让用户感到十分不便。
为了解决这一问题,李明开始深入研究语音指令响应延迟的成因。他发现,语音指令响应延迟主要源于以下几个环节:
语音识别:将用户的语音指令转化为文本指令,这一过程需要消耗一定的时间。
意图识别:根据文本指令判断用户的需求,这一过程同样需要消耗时间。
语音合成:将识别出的意图转化为语音回复,这一过程也需要时间。
网络传输:语音指令和回复在网络中传输,也可能会产生延迟。
针对以上环节,李明开始从以下几个方面着手优化语音指令响应延迟:
一、优化语音识别算法
李明首先对现有的语音识别算法进行了深入研究,发现了一些可以改进的地方。他尝试将深度学习技术应用于语音识别,通过训练大量的语音数据,提高识别准确率。同时,他还对算法进行了优化,降低了计算复杂度,从而缩短了语音识别所需的时间。
二、提高意图识别速度
为了提高意图识别速度,李明对现有的意图识别模型进行了改进。他采用了一种基于规则和机器学习的混合模型,通过规则快速判断用户意图,再利用机器学习模型进行细粒度调整。这种混合模型既保证了识别速度,又提高了识别准确率。
三、优化语音合成算法
在语音合成环节,李明发现传统的文本到语音合成方法存在一定的延迟。为了解决这个问题,他尝试将语音合成与语音识别相结合,通过实时生成语音的方式,降低合成延迟。此外,他还对合成算法进行了优化,提高了合成质量。
四、降低网络传输延迟
在网络传输环节,李明发现了一些可以优化的空间。他通过以下方法降低网络传输延迟:
压缩语音数据:在保证语音质量的前提下,对语音数据进行压缩,减少传输数据量。
优化传输协议:采用更高效的传输协议,提高数据传输速度。
增加服务器节点:在用户分布较广的地区,增加服务器节点,缩短数据传输距离。
经过几个月的努力,李明终于将语音指令响应延迟从原来的几秒缩短到了1秒左右。这一成果得到了公司领导和用户的一致好评。在优化过程中,李明也积累了许多宝贵的经验,为今后的工作打下了坚实基础。
如今,李明已成为公司的一名资深AI语音工程师。他将继续致力于语音指令响应延迟优化,为用户提供更加流畅、便捷的语音服务。以下是李明在优化语音指令响应延迟过程中的一些心得体会:
深入了解问题:只有深入了解问题,才能找到解决问题的方法。
持续创新:在技术领域,创新是永恒的主题。要不断学习新技术,提高自己的技术水平。
团队协作:优化语音指令响应延迟需要多个环节的协作,团队协作至关重要。
关注用户体验:优化语音指令响应延迟的最终目的是提升用户体验,要始终关注用户需求。
总之,语音指令响应延迟优化是AI语音开发过程中的一项重要任务。通过技术创新和团队协作,我们可以有效缩短响应延迟,为用户提供更加优质的语音服务。李明的故事告诉我们,只要我们不断努力,就一定能够克服困难,取得成功。
猜你喜欢:人工智能陪聊天app